解説
|
Rpp17 is predominantly expressed in the phloem tissues as Rpp16. rice phloem protein. A2WWV5(indica), Q0JHU5(japonica). U95135, U95136, AF512505. up-regulated after fertilization (Abiko et al. 2013).
